Bug description:
Sometimes when restoring or backing up, duplicity will crash with an
AssertionError similar to the following:
Traceback (most recent call last):
File "/usr/local/bin/duplicity", line 1236, in <module>
with_tempdir(main)
File "/usr/local/bin/duplicity", line 1229, in with_tempdir
fn()
File "/usr/local/bin/duplicity", line 1183, in main
restore(col_stats)
File "/usr/local/bin/duplicity", line 538, in restore
restore_get_patched_rop_iter(col_stats)):
File "/usr/local/lib/python2.5/site-packages/duplicity/patchdir.py", line
518, in Write_ROPaths
for ropath in rop_iter:
File "/usr/local/lib/python2.5/site-packages/duplicity/patchdir.py", line
491, in integrate_patch_iters
final_ropath = patch_seq2ropath(normalize_ps(patch_seq))
File "/usr/local/lib/python2.5/site-packages/duplicity/patchdir.py", line
458, in patch_seq2ropath
assert first.difftype != "diff", patch_seq
AssertionError: [(('.duplicity', 'filelist') reg), (('.duplicity',
'filelist') reg)]
One reported workaround is to delete ~/.cache/duplicity and try again.

Original Report:
================
Duplicity version: 0.6.06
Python version: 2.5.4
OS: OpenBSD 4.8
Remote filesystem: ext3
Local filesystem: ffs
I've attached a verbose log of the duplicity output and errors. I've
copied the backup files from the remote server to my local machine to
rule out transmission issues.
The python process spins for a bit at 0.1% CPU usage, but then stops
and top's TIME column doesn't increase. It continues to hang after
that until I kill it.
As you can see in the log, there are several 'Operation not permitted'
errors; however, the processing continues. Then there is an
AssertionError, and that's the last thing that is displayed before the
process hangs.
